We have a 2005 Sightseer with the Workforce chassis and 8.1l. We are currently flat towing a 2013 Chevy Spark (it came with the Motorhome) and it is a piece of cake to tow, but it’s a little small.

Is anyone flat towing something a little bigger? Any suggestions?

Thanks!
 
People are towing everything from Jeeps to full size trucks. Flat towing adds no hitch weight other then the hitch itself. Many are limited to 5000 lbs by the factory hitch. Check yours for a label.
 
We have been towing a Ford Focus for the past 6 years. It's a breeze to set up, it can be towed as an automatic and it's fun to drive. They stopped making the Focus in 2020 but there should be some available used.

We have a 2010 Adventurer 32H on the F53 and tow a 2024 Trailblazer LT. 5000# tow limit on the the rig and it doesen't even know it's there. The LT Trim is about 3200# curb wt. Plenty of room for two widebodies and a 90# pup, or a fold up ebike. Must be AWD to be towable.
 
Ford Ranger for us. It does great behind the MH. We also have a CRV that is now set up for towing but haven’t towed it yet. The CRV is 1000 lbs lighter.
